Washington state law…..
Must be 21
Must have proof of completion of firearm training
Cannot purchase "Assault" style weapons
Cannot buy or sell high capacity mags
Must complete a background check
Must wait 10 business days to receive the firearm
When you go to pick up the firearm from your FFL licensed dealer there is an $18 fee payable to the state.
